Tutoriais JavaScript

Nossos tutoriais JavaScript oferecem uma abordagem sistemática para aprender programação web dinâmica. Eles cobrem os fundamentos do JS, manipulação do DOM e programação assíncrona, adequados tanto para iniciantes quanto para desenvolvedores intermediários. Por meio de laboratórios práticos e exemplos de código práticos, você ganhará experiência na criação de aplicativos web interativos. Nosso playground JS permite que você experimente os recursos do JavaScript e veja os resultados em tempo real.

Variáveis e Tipos de Dados em JavaScript

Variáveis e Tipos de Dados em JavaScript

Neste laboratório, você aprenderá os fundamentos do JavaScript declarando variáveis com `let` e explorando tipos de dados básicos como strings, números e booleanos.
JavaScript
Manipular Eventos de Entrada de Formulário com JavaScript

Manipular Eventos de Entrada de Formulário com JavaScript

Aprenda a aprimorar a interação do usuário implementando manipuladores de eventos JavaScript para entradas de formulário, com foco na manipulação dinâmica de texto e feedback visual.
HTMLJavaScriptCSS
Manipulação de Datas com o Objeto Date do JavaScript

Manipulação de Datas com o Objeto Date do JavaScript

Aprenda a criar, manipular e formatar datas usando o objeto Date do JavaScript, explorando métodos para recuperar, modificar e calcular componentes de data.
CSSHTMLJavaScript
Manipule Elementos DOM com Métodos JavaScript

Manipule Elementos DOM com Métodos JavaScript

Aprenda a interagir dinamicamente com elementos de página web usando técnicas de manipulação do DOM em JavaScript, incluindo seleção, criação, modificação e estilização de elementos HTML.
JavaScriptCSSHTML
Manipular Eventos de Teclado em Páginas Web

Manipular Eventos de Teclado em Páginas Web

Aprenda a manipular elementos de páginas web usando eventos de teclado JavaScript, explorando onkeydown, onkeyup e window onload para criar experiências de usuário interativas.
JavaScriptHTMLCSS
Estilize Listas com Atributos CSS

Estilize Listas com Atributos CSS

Aprenda a personalizar estilos de lista usando atributos CSS, incluindo a alteração de marcadores, adição de imagens e ajuste do posicionamento da lista para um design web aprimorado.
CSSHTMLJavaScript
Explore Métodos do Objeto Math em JavaScript

Explore Métodos do Objeto Math em JavaScript

Aprenda a usar os métodos do objeto Math do JavaScript para realizar cálculos matemáticos, gerar números aleatórios e resolver desafios práticos de programação.
JavaScriptHTMLCSS
Definir Cores de Borda em CSS

Definir Cores de Borda em CSS

Aprenda a personalizar as cores de borda em CSS usando estilos inline, coloração individual de bordas e explorando várias técnicas de cores para design web.
CSSJavaScriptHTML
Explore Estruturas de Loop em JavaScript

Explore Estruturas de Loop em JavaScript

Aprenda e pratique diferentes estruturas de loop em JavaScript, incluindo loops while, do-while, for e for-in, através de exercícios práticos de codificação e exemplos.
JavaScriptCSSHTML
Definir Estilos de Borda para Elementos Web

Definir Estilos de Borda para Elementos Web

Aprenda como aplicar e personalizar estilos de borda em elementos HTML usando CSS, explorando diferentes tipos de borda, propriedades e técnicas para aprimorar o design de páginas web.
CSSJavaScriptHTML
Explore Métodos de Objeto String em JavaScript

Explore Métodos de Objeto String em JavaScript

Aprenda técnicas essenciais de manipulação de strings em JavaScript, incluindo verificação de comprimento, conversão de caixa, extração de substring, substituição de conteúdo e localização da posição de caracteres.
HTMLJavaScriptCSS
Reproduzir Arquivos de Áudio com a Tag de Áudio HTML5

Reproduzir Arquivos de Áudio com a Tag de Áudio HTML5

Aprenda a usar a tag de áudio HTML5 para incorporar e controlar a reprodução de áudio em páginas web, explorando técnicas básicas e avançadas de incorporação de áudio.
HTMLJavaScriptCSS
Realizar Operações Aritméticas em JavaScript

Realizar Operações Aritméticas em JavaScript

Aprenda as operações aritméticas fundamentais em JavaScript, incluindo operadores básicos, módulo, técnicas de incremento e decremento para construir aplicações web dinâmicas.
JavaScriptCSSHTML
Estilize Hiperlinks com Pseudo-classes CSS

Estilize Hiperlinks com Pseudo-classes CSS

Aprenda a aprimorar os estilos de links da web usando pseudo-classes CSS, explorando diferentes estados de link, efeitos de interação e técnicas avançadas de estilização para criar hiperlinks envolventes e responsivos.
HTMLJavaScriptCSS
Explore Eventos de Mouse em Desenvolvimento Web

Explore Eventos de Mouse em Desenvolvimento Web

Aprenda a lidar com eventos de mouse em desenvolvimento web, incluindo eventos de clique, over (passar o mouse por cima), out (sair do mouse), down (pressionar) e up (soltar). Entenda o tratamento de eventos e técnicas de design web interativo.
CSSHTMLJavaScript
Definir Estilos de Largura de Borda em CSS

Definir Estilos de Largura de Borda em CSS

Aprenda a controlar a largura da borda em CSS, explore diferentes estilos de borda e personalize as larguras de borda individuais para elementos HTML.
CSSJavaScriptHTML
Manipule Arrays com Métodos de Array JavaScript

Manipule Arrays com Métodos de Array JavaScript

Aprenda os métodos essenciais de array JavaScript para fatiar (slice), adicionar, remover, ordenar e transformar elementos de array, aprimorando suas habilidades de manipulação de dados.
CSSJavaScriptHTML
Estilize Texto com Propriedades de Fonte CSS

Estilize Texto com Propriedades de Fonte CSS

Aprenda a aprimorar a tipografia web aplicando propriedades de fonte CSS, incluindo família, tamanho, estilo, espessura e altura da linha, para criar texto visualmente atraente e legível.
JavaScriptCSSHTML
  • Anterior
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• ...
  • 9
  • Próximo